.foot-row-1{align-items:flex-start;gap:60px;margin-bottom:40px}.foot-row-1,.foot-row-2{display:flex;flex-direction:row;justify-content:space-between}.foot-row-2{align-items:center;padding-top:27px}.footer-cta-buttons{align-items:center;display:flex;flex-direction:row;flex-shrink:0;gap:15px}.footer-cta-buttons a{margin:0;white-space:nowrap}.footer-cta-buttons a:hover{font-weight:400}.menu-section{display:flex;flex:1;flex-direction:row;gap:60px;justify-content:flex-end}.footer-menu-col{display:flex;flex-direction:column}.footer-menu-col h4{color:#fff;font-size:18px;letter-spacing:0;line-height:normal;margin-bottom:14px;padding-top:6px}.footer-menu-col h4,.footer-mod .hs-menu-item.hs-menu-depth-1>a{font-family:Lato,sans-serif;font-style:normal;font-weight:400;text-transform:uppercase}.footer-mod .hs-menu-item.hs-menu-depth-1>a{color:hsla(0,0%,100%,.6);font-size:19px;letter-spacing:.38px;line-height:34px;margin-bottom:0;text-decoration:none}.hs-menu-item.hs-menu-depth-1{border-top:none!important;margin-bottom:0}.footer-menu-col .hs-menu-wrapper ul{flex-direction:column;list-style:none;margin:0;padding:0}.footer-locations-wrapper{display:flex;flex-direction:row;gap:20px}.footer-locations-col-left,.footer-locations-col-right{display:flex;flex-direction:column;min-width:151px}.footer-location-link,.footer-location-text,.footer-locations-wrapper .hs-menu-item .hs-menu-depth-1 a{color:#ffffff99;font-family:Lato;font-size:19px;font-style:normal;font-weight:400!important;letter-spacing:.38px;line-height:34px;text-decoration:none}.footer-location-link:hover{color:#ffffffe6;text-decoration:none}.social-row{flex-direction:row;gap:15px;justify-content:flex-start}.footer-icon,.social-row{align-items:center;display:flex}.footer-icon{background-color:transparent;border-radius:0;height:auto;justify-content:center;padding:0;text-align:center;width:auto}.footer-icon svg{fill:#fff;height:24px;margin:0;width:24px}.copyright{color:hsla(0,0%,100%,.5);display:flex;flex-direction:row;font-family:Lato,sans-serif;font-size:15px;font-style:normal;font-weight:400}.copyright,.copyright p{line-height:29.72px;text-align:right}.copyright p{font-size:15px!important;margin:0}.copyright a{color:hsla(0,0%,100%,.5);text-decoration:none}.copyright a:hover{color:hsla(0,0%,100%,.8);text-decoration:underline}@media (max-width:991px){.foot-row-1{align-items:center;flex-direction:column;gap:40px}.footer-cta-buttons{flex-wrap:wrap;justify-content:center;width:100%}.menu-section{flex-direction:column;gap:40px;justify-content:center;text-align:center;width:100%}.footer-menu-col{width:100%}.foot-row-2{align-items:center;flex-direction:column;gap:20px;padding-top:20px}.social-row{justify-content:center;width:100%}.copyright{text-align:center;width:100%}.copyright p{line-height:22px}li.hs-menu-item.hs-menu-depth-1 a{display:block;padding:0}.footer-locations-wrapper{flex-direction:column;gap:0}.footer-locations-col-left,.footer-locations-col-right{min-width:auto;width:100%}}